The cool thing about the Nokia N900‘s Maemo 5 Browser is that you can pretty much open any website out there and it’ll work great.
And even the Gmail desktop version of Google Buzz work’s pretty great on the N900.
But for those of you who are a tiny bit worried about your Bandwidth, here’s a neat little trick to use the Android version of Google Buzz on your Nokia N900.
Y’know since Maemo doesnt have an official version yet (and Symbian has Buzz on the updated Google Maps)
Set user agent to Mozilla/5.0 (Linux; U; Android 2.1; en-us; dream) AppleWebKit/525.10+ (KHTML, like Gecko) Version/3.0.4 Mobile Safari/523.12.2
Click on the Set
Then the browser will be restarted
Now go to the browser, open http://buzz.google.com
And that’s all there is to it !
